Protecting Your Game's Secrets: Online Demos & Security

Online demos provide a wonderful way to introduce your game to the world. However, sharing your creation online comes with some risks. It's important to secure your game's secrets before making it accessible to the public.

Firstly, consider controlling access to your version. You could use registration to track who's playing and stop unauthorized access.

Furthermore, be mindful about the data you reveal in your demo. Avoid including critical scripts or art that are not essential for a functional demo experience.

Demo Deployment Dilemmas : Visibility with IP Protection

Deploying demos to potential customers can be a double-edged sword. While it offers valuable exposure and allows for direct user feedback, there are also legitimate concerns about intellectual property (IP) protection. Striking the right balance between showcasing your product's capabilities and safeguarding sensitive information is a crucial dilemma for businesses.

  • Consider using sandboxed environments to limit access to critical data during demo deployments.
  • Implement robust security measures, such as encryption and authentication, to protect sensitive information stored within the demo environment.
  • Set up clear policies regarding user access and data usage within the demo platform.

By carefully considering these approaches, businesses can maximize the benefits of demo deployments while minimizing the risks associated with visibility and confidentiality.
